Without changing the facts of the case you are to rewrite the opinion of the court reaching the opposite conclusion from the majority opinion. To do so you may want to reemphasize the facts, placing greater emphasis on different facts that the court thought less important. Another method, using a different approach than the court, is to stress different laws than those applied by the court, in effect, giving a greater priority to the law which you want to apply to the facts. The changing of any legal priorities should be based on legal precedents.
